A responsible research path usually starts with qualification, not paperwork. You share what is happening at home and school, what supports have already been tried, and any safety or risk concerns. Then you identify what “safe” means for your teen, including supervision, clinical oversight, and how the program involves parents.

 

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if my teen qualifies for a safe therapeutic boarding school in Oklahoma?

Qualification depends on your teen’s needs, risk level, history, and the program’s clinical model and intake criteria. A reputable provider can explain what they look for and what documentation they require, so you can confirm fit before enrollment.

How fast can a safe therapeutic boarding school placement happen in Oklahoma?

Timing varies by intake schedules, documentation, and the level of support needed. During a consultation, you can map out what to gather first so you do not lose time while your teen’s situation is changing.

What should I ask about safety policies and parent communication before enrolling?

Ask how supervision works day to day, how incidents are handled, and how often parents receive updates. You should also confirm the program’s discipline philosophy and what parent communication standards are in place.

Are there programs that serve Oklahoma families even if they are not in-state?

Yes, some options may be located outside Oklahoma but still serve families from the state. You should confirm travel logistics, communication frequency, and education continuity so the plan is realistic for your family.

How much does a safe therapeutic boarding school near me Oklahoma option typically cost?

Costs vary widely by program, length of stay, and included services, and insurance or Medicaid coordination must be confirmed directly with each provider. Your best next step is to request full pricing details, refund policies, and any reimbursement guidance from the program.

What happens after the program ends, and how do I verify aftercare support?

Ask for the aftercare plan in writing, including transition supports, school or education continuity, and follow-up expectations. A safe program should describe how it prepares families for the return home and who provides ongoing support.
